The City of Hollister will have one contested race and a slight change in position for the upcoming April Election.
Jeff Long was appointed earlier this year to fill-out the unexpired term of longtime Ward Two Alderman David Willard who stepped down after being re-elected last April. By law, that seat is up for a one-year term in 2024 however Long filed for the Ward Two Seat held by longtime Aldermen Phil Carman who in turned filled for the one-year unexpired term.
Carman is running unopposed for the one-year term but Long will have a challenger for the Ward Two Two-Year Seat as Dale Grubaugh has filed to run as well.
The other two positions in Hollister will not see a contested race as Mayor Lamar Patton and Ward One Alderman David Honey will run unopposed for reelection.
